To open any link in a new tab, preserving your position in the current article, just hold down the <CTRL> key on your keyboard before clicking the link or click using your mouse wheel.
JumpLastView
JumpLastView
Boolean value controlling whether to jump to the last view of a page when reopening that page (Figure 1). For example, if a particular area of a page has been zoomed in on, and then a different page opened, then, if the Automatic jump to the last view when opening a page box is checked, then the zoomed-in view will be visible when reopening that page. If that box has not been checked, then the user will only see the default Fit-to-Page view when reopening that page. Checked (true) jumps to the last view. Unchecked (false) jumps to the default view.
        Figure 1
API Calls
Delphi
Using IItem Object Model
procedure main; var planswift: IPlanSwift; settings: IItem; property: IPropertyObject begin planswift := coPlanSwift.Create(); settings := planswift.getItem('\Settings'); property := planswift.GetProperty('JumpLastView'); WriteLn(property.RResultAsBoolean()) end
Using PlanSwift Object Model
//or procedure main; var planswift: IPlanSwift; property:IPropertyObject; begin planswift := coPlanSwift.Create(); property := planswift.GetProperty('\Settings','JumpLastView'); WriteLn(property.ResultAsBoolean()) end;
C#
Using IItem Object Model
private void Main() { PlanSwift planswift = new PlanSwift(); IItem settings = planswift.GetItem(@"\Settings"); IPropertyObject property = settings.GetProperty("JumpLastView"); console.WriteLn(property.ResultAsBoolean()) }
Using PlanSwift Object Model
private void Main() { PlanSwift planswift = new PlanSwift(); IPropertyObject property = planswift.GetProperty(@"\Settings","JumpLastView") console.WriteLn(property.ResultAsBoolean) }
VB/VBA (OLE)
Using IItem Object Model
Sub main() Dim planswift = CreateObject("PlanSwift9.PlanCenter") Dim settings = planswift.GetItem("\Settings") Dim property = settings.GetProperty("JumpLastView") Console.WriteLn(property.ResultAsBoolean()); End Sub
Using PlanSwift Object Model
Sub Main() Dim planswift = CreateObject("PlanSwift9.PlanCenter") Dim nameProperty = planswift.GetProperty("\Settings","JumpLastView") Console.WriteLn(property.ResultAsBoolean) End Sub
Pascal Scripting (OLE)
Item Object Model
begin settings := getItem('\Settings'); ShowMessage(GetResultAsBoolean(settings,'JumpLastView')); end
Root Object Model
begin ShowMessage(GetResultAsBoolean('\Settings','JumpLastView')); end
Pascal Scripting
Item Object Model
begin settings := PlanSwift.getItem('\Settings'); property := settings.GetProperty('JumpLastView'); ShowMessage(property.ResultAsBoolean); end
Using the PlanSwift Object Model
begin property := PlanSwift.GetProperty('\Settings','JumpLastView'); ShowMessage(property.ResultAsBoolean); end
Copyright 2023 ConstructConnect